History of the Union meeting of the Bar Dublin 1798 to 1799

The article reviews Cooke’s pamphlet and Dublin Bar meetings on the proposed Union of Ireland and England, detailing motives, key figures like Castlereagh Clare Daly and Barrington, and the first Bar vote against the plan. It notes rewards for supporters, dismissals for opponents, and foresees the ensuing 1799 parliamentary struggle.

Insolvency at Court as Tollemache seeks protection

In the Court of Bankruptcy Lord Huntingtower William Lionel Felix Tollemache filed under the Insolvent Debtors Act. Debts exceed £87,000 with £40,000 tied to a bond. ninety two creditors listed. schedule shows small real assets. Hearing before Commissioner Fonblanque set after protection from legal actions until June 27.
